Application Submission
Submit your resume and cover letter through Zoom's career portal.
Phone Screening
A recruiter will conduct a brief interview to assess your background and interest in the role.
In-Person Interview
Meet with the hiring manager and team members to discuss your experience and fit for the role.
Assessment Task
Complete a retail management case study or presentation to demonstrate your strategic thinking.
Final Interview
Engage in a final discussion with senior management to evaluate your potential contribution to the team.
